Synopsis As Introduced
Creates the Open Space Financing Act. Authorizes the Department of Natural Resources to issue revenue bonds secured by real estate transfer tax receipts collected and deposited into the Open Space Bond Repayment Fund and the Natural Areas Bond Repayment Fund. Sets forth procedures for issuing the bonds and distributing the bond proceeds. Amends the Property Tax Code. Provides that beginning July 1, 2006 (now, July 1, 2003) of the moneys collected under the Real Estate Transfer Tax Law, 50% shall be deposited into the Illinois Affordable Housing Trust Fund, 35% shall be deposited into the OSLAD Fund, and 15% shall be deposited into the NAA Fund. Amends the Illinois Natural Areas Preservation Act. Provides that the Department of Natural Resources shall determine the manner and extent to which property under consideration for acquisition would assist in storm water management, water supply and quality assurance, or other infrastructure needs, but this determination shall not prevent the Department from acquiring property. Amends the Open Space Lands Acquisition and Development Act. Provides that grants for green infrastructure projects made before December 31, 2009 to units of local government may be conditioned upon the State providing assistance on a 60/40 matching basis. Sets forth additional requirements for grants for green infrastructure projects. Provides that, in considering applications for certain grants, the Department shall give scoring points to the applicants that demonstrate the greatest potential for improving water supply and quality or for reducing the capital, operating, or maintenance costs of meeting water-related infrastructure requirements. Creates the Open Space Bond Repayment Fund and the Natural Areas Bond Repayment Fund. Makes other changes. Effective immediately.
